On Singular Stationarity II (tight stationarity and extenders-based methods)
Published 7 Oct 2017 in math.LO | (1710.02713v1)
Abstract: We study the notion of tightly stationary sets which was introduced by Foreman and Magidor in \cite{ForMag-MS}. We obtain two consistency results which show that it is possible for a sequence of regular cardinals $( \kappa_n )_{n < \omega}$ to have the property that for every sequence $\vec{S}$, of some fixed-cofinality stationary sets $S_n \subseteq \kappa_n$, $\vec{S}$ is tightly stationary in a generic extension. The results are obtained using variations of the short-extenders forcing method.
